What Are Local Service Ads? (And Why Realtors Should Care)

Google’s Local Service Ads (LSAs) connect realtors with potential clients precisely when they are searching for an agent. Unlike traditional pay-per-click (PPC) ads, LSAs use a pay-per-lead model, meaning realtors only pay when they receive a call or message directly through the ad.

How LSAs Work

When someone searches for a real estate agent in their area, LSAs appear at the very top of Google search results. These ads display the agent’s name, photo, star rating, and a direct call button—giving potential clients an easy way to reach out immediately. Realtors who pass Google’s background check and meet eligibility requirements earn the Google Screened badge, which adds a layer of trust.

Why LSAs Are a Game Changer for Realtors

  • Top Placement on Google – LSAs appear above organic search results and traditional Google Ads.
  • Pay for Leads, Not Clicks – Unlike PPC, where you pay per click regardless of quality, LSAs only charge for valid leads.
  • Higher Trust & Credibility – Google Screened verification reassures clients they are working with a legitimate professional.
  • More Qualified Leads – Because LSAs prioritize phone calls and direct messages, the people reaching out are more likely to be serious buyers or sellers.

How LSAs Differ from Traditional Google Ads

While both LSAs and standard Google Ads can generate leads, they function very differently in terms of cost, management, and effectiveness.

Key Differences

FeatureLocal Service Ads (LSAs)Traditional Google Ads
Payment ModelPay per lead (calls/messages)Pay per click (regardless of quality)
PlacementTop of search resultsBelow LSAs and sometimes below organic listings
Trust FactorGoogle Screened badge, verified reviewsNo verification badge
Lead QualityHigher intent—direct calls and messages from interested buyers/sellersMay include accidental clicks and low-intent visitors
ManagementLess setup and fewer ongoing adjustmentsRequires active bid management, keyword research, and optimization

When LSAs Might Be a Better Choice

  • For realtors who prefer paying only for direct leads, rather than clicks.
  • For those who want a more hands-off advertising approach with less daily management.
  • For agents looking to establish credibility with Google Screened verification.

Getting Started with Local Service Ads

Step 1: Confirm Eligibility

Realtors must meet Google’s verification process, which includes:

  • A valid real estate license.
  • Background checks (varies by location).
  • Proof of insurance (if applicable).

Step 2: Set Up Your LSA Profile

  • Define your service areas carefully to ensure ads reach the right audience.
  • Optimize your business bio with specialties (luxury homes, first-time buyers, relocation services, etc.).
  • Encourage more client reviews—Google prioritizes realtors with higher ratings.

Step 3: Manage Budget & Bidding

  • Set a competitive budget to ensure steady lead flow.
  • Monitor performance regularly and adjust settings for better conversion rates.

Optimizing LSAs for Maximum Lead Generation

Respond Quickly to Leads

Google prioritizes realtors who respond promptly to inquiries. A slow response time can result in lower ad rankings. Using a CRM or automated response system ensures inquiries get addressed quickly.

Prioritize Client Reviews

  • Higher-rated realtors are more likely to rank well in LSAs.
  • Follow up after transactions to request a review.
  • Automate review requests via email or text to increase participation.

Refine Targeting for Higher Lead Quality

  • Adjust service areas based on performance metrics.
  • Identify which lead types convert best and optimize targeting accordingly.

Combine LSAs with Other Marketing Strategies

  • Pair LSAs with SEO efforts (a well-optimized Google Business Profile boosts credibility).
  • Use social media ads to retarget potential clients who clicked but didn’t convert.

Common Pitfalls & How to Avoid Them

Slow Response Times

Google rewards realtors who answer inquiries quickly. Delayed responses can push your ad lower in the rankings.

Ignoring Reviews

A realtor with a handful of reviews won’t perform as well as one with a steady stream of positive feedback. Actively managing reviews improves visibility and trust.

Targeting Too Broadly

Trying to capture too many locations or lead types can lead to wasted budget and lower-quality inquiries. Focus on areas where you have the best conversion rates.

Not Analyzing Performance

Regularly reviewing which leads turn into actual clients ensures that you’re maximizing your return on investment.
